Transaction 30d5efbe326d866a0be91ce767fd6c04a0de0e93c6a42f0fe4d7adefc49df6ff

2 Input
1 Outputs
  • 30d5efbe326d866a0be91ce767fd6c04a0de0e93c6a42f0fe4d7adefc49df6ff:0
  • value  1121091
    address  39w7Gv32i8QuAAXnLD39ztvTnNoyrrTmYu